MEDICAL REPORT: CHINA NO. 1.
PROF. V.I. CHERIAN: 41-02-24
DIAGNOSIS: MULTIPLE MYELOMA

Prof. Cherian was diagnosed as having Multiple Myeloma IgG in 1993. He was treated since May 1993 with Alkeran and Prednisone.

In June 1995 his condition had deteriorated and chemotherapy was changed to high dose Dexamethasone, Doxorubicin, Vincristine, Aredia, and Interferon.

In September 1995 there was some improvement of pain but due to toxicity, Adriamycin was replaced by BCNU.

Ever since he was receiving the same chemotherapy until March 1997. He is clinically very well and at the moment he receives only Aredia and Interferon.

The IgG immunoglobulin normalized since January 1997.
